Solve the inequality (show your work):

-5/2(3x + 4) < 6 - 3x

-5/2 (3x+4)<6-3x          distribute

-15/2 x-10<6-3x                move -15/2 to the other side by adding it to 3x

-10<6+9/2 x                       move 6 over by subtracting it from -10

-16<9/2 x                          divide 9/2 by 16 (or multiply 2/9)

-32/9<x
